Marinated Chiken Skewers

MARINATED CHIKEN SKEWERS

by Nicolas Rieffel

Ingredients

4 persons

  • 200 ml Lager beer/3/4 cup
  • 4 tablespoons honey
  • 1 teaspoon Espelette chilli pepper or 1/2 teaspoon chilli pepper
  • 1 teaspoon mustard
  • 70 ml soy sauce/1/3 cup
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 chicken fillets cut into large cubes
  • Basil leaves, thyme and rosemary
  • Coarse salt or Guérande salt
  • Kerala pepper

Instructions

• In a bowl, mix all ingredients (except chicken) and stir well. For the basil, chop the leaves (keep some for serving).

• Add the cubed chicken and stir.

• Cover and marinate for 12 hours.

• Pre-heat your grill to high temperature.

• Put the chicken pieces on the skewers. Keep the rest of the marinade.

• Place the skewers on the grill and brush liberally with the remaining marinade.

• Grill for approximately 20 minutes. Halfway through grilling, brush the skewers again with the marinade. Sprinkle the remaining chopped basil on the skewers.

MORE ABOUT NICOLAS RIEFFEL

Nicolas RIEFFEL

Nicolas Rieffel is a self-taught cook, sommelier and culinary columnist on the Alsatian channel Alsace20. He is known to the general public for having been a candidate for the Masterchef show in 2010 and for having created from 2011 to 2016, Life is a Game, his clothing brand for cooking professionals.
